Two Central athletes sign national letters of intent
McBain will play soccer at UWM, Parker will play football at Concordia University (St. Paul, Minn.)
Two Brookfield Central seniors signed national letters of intent on Feb. 1 to continue their playing careers at the collegiate level.
Stuart McBain will play soccer at the University of Wisconsin-Milwaukee and Cole Parker will play football at Concordia University in St. Paul, Minn.
McBain was a captain this season, a first-team all-Greater Metro Conference selection and an All-State 'Best of the Rest' choice.
Parker, also a team captain, was a first-team all-GMC choice on the line and a first-team NOW Newspapers All-Suburban selection.
"All of these students have excelled in the classroom as well as in the community," athletic director Todd Sobrilsky said. "They have all devoted time and effort to the improvement of Brookfield Central High School as well as community projects.
"They are just some of the outstanding young leaders of our school and community."
